The Revista de Economía Contemporánea (REC), an open-access electronic journal published by the Institute of Economics at the Federal University of Rio de Janeiro, has issued a call for papers for a special section of its 30th volume. This edition, scheduled for November 2026, is specifically dedicated to the themes of innovation and development in Latin America. This initiative is a collaborative effort between REC and the LALICS Network, inviting participants from the 6th LALICS International Conference (LALICS RIO 2025) to submit the research they presented during the event. The journal welcomes both empirical and theoretical articles that employ diverse methodological approaches to analyze topics relevant to research and innovation policies in Latin America, whether at the global, continental, or national level. To be considered for this special publication, submissions must adhere to the following criteria: Articles must have been presented at the LALICS RIO 2025 conference. Submissions must not be currently under review by other journals or book projects. All manuscripts must strictly comply with the REC Editorial Policies. The editorial board and guest editors will conduct a preliminary review of all submissions. Manuscripts deemed suitable will subsequently be sent for external peer review. The evaluation process for final acceptance will be based on the alignment with the call’s requirements, the relevance of the research problem to the current economic debate in Latin America, the originality of the contribution, and the rigor of the materials and methods employed.
